The Enduring Appeal of Roulette

Roulette, often hailed as the “King of Casino Games”, is a quintessential casino classic that continues to draw crowds across the globe. Its captivating blend of chance and strategy, combined with its iconic spinning wheel and felt table, create an atmosphere of palpable excitement. The history of roulette dates back to 17th-century France, evolving from earlier games like “Hoca” and “Biribi.” Over the centuries, the game has been refined and standardized, leading to the two predominant variations widely played today: French Roulette and American Roulette. The subtle differences between these variations, such as the inclusion of a double zero on the American wheel, significantly impact the odds, with French Roulette generally offering slightly more favorable probabilities for players.

Understanding the Basics of Roulette

For newcomers, understanding the basic principles of roulette can be incredibly straightforward. Players bet on where the ball will land on the spinning wheel, choosing from a variety of betting options that range from individual numbers to color groupings and odd/even combinations. Inside bets, placed on specific numbers or small groups of numbers, offer higher payouts but lower odds of winning. Conversely, outside bets, such as betting on red or black, provide lower payouts with a greater chance of success. This simplicity, coupled with the potential for substantial rewards, makes roulette accessible yet undeniably compelling.

Blackjack: A Timeless Test of Skill

Blackjack, also known as 21, is another historical casino classic that relies on muscle memory and wagering skill. Unlike roulette, which is almost entirely based on chance, Blackjack allows players to influence the outcome through their decisions on whether to hit, stand, double down, or split pairs. This element of player agency is a core component of Blackjack’s continuing popularity. Thought to have originated in France in the 18th century, Blackjack gained prominence in the United States during the early 20th century, becoming a staple of casinos throughout the country. Its relatively simple rules and strategic depth have guaranteed its relevance across generations.

Basic Blackjack Strategy

To succeed at Blackjack, players should understand basic Blackjack strategy, which is based on statistical probabilities. This involves knowing when to hit, stand, double down, or split pairs based on your hand and the dealer’s upcard. Using basic strategy significantly reduces the house edge, providing players with a greater chance of success over the long run. Remember, the goal of Blackjack is not necessarily to get as close to 21 as possible, but to beat the dealer without busting – exceeding 21.

  • Always split Aces and Eights.
  • Never split Tens or face cards.
  • Double down on 11 unless the dealer has an Ace.
  • Hit a hard 12 against a dealer’s 2 or 3.

Baccarat: The Game of Kings

Baccarat, a staple in sophisticated casinos for decades, possesses an air of exclusivity that contributes to its enduring charm. Frequently associated with high rollers and James Bond films, this casino classic exudes elegance and allure. The seemingly complex rules of Baccarat are, in fact, quite straightforward once understood. The game involves betting on which hand – the Player or the Banker – will have a total closest to 9. Drawing originating from 19th-century Italy, Baccarat rapidly became a favorite among European aristocracy, becoming known as the “Game of Kings”.

Understanding the Baccarat Game Play

The gameplay is primarily determined by pre-set rules, with limited player intervention after the initial bets are placed. Each card has a value—Ace to nine are worth their face value, and ten, Jack, Queen, and King have a value of zero. Hands are added together, and if the total exceeds 9, only the ones digit is considered. For instance, a hand totaling 14 would have a value of 4. While Baccarat appears intricate, the predetermined rules add significantly to its pace and reduce the high energy of the casino environment.

  1. Players place wagers on the Player, the Banker, or a Tie.
  2. Two cards are dealt to both the Player and Banker.
  3. The dealer follows a set of rules to determine whether additional cards are dealt.
  4. The hand with the total closest to 9 wins.
